#88adc5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#88adc5 is composed of 53.3% red, 67.8%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31% cyan, 12.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 203.6 degrees, a saturation of 34.5% and a lightness of 65.3%. #88adc5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#115b8b.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#88adc5 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#88adc5 has RGB values of R:136, G:173,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0.12,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 8957381.

Hex triplet 88adc5 #88adc5
RGB Decimal 136, 173, 197 rgb(136,173,197)
RGB Percent 53.3, 67.8, 77.3 rgb(53.3%,67.8%,77.3%)
CMYK 31, 12, 0, 23
HSL 203.6°, 34.5, 65.3 hsl(203.6,34.5%,65.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 203.6°, 31, 77.3
Web Safe 9999cc #9999cc
CIE-LAB 68.861, -6.809, -16.301
XYZ 35.173, 39.151, 58.524
xyY 0.265, 0.295, 39.151
CIE-LCH 68.861, 17.666, 247.33
CIE-LUV 68.861, -19.282, -23.98
Hunter-Lab 62.571, -9.16, -11.655
Binary 10001000, 10101101, 11000101

Shades and Tints of #88adc5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060a0d is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#88adc5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a3a7aa is the less saturated color, while #52b9fb is the most saturated one.
